Cellphones84.com here with our review of the Palm Centro from Verizon. This phone is a newer version of the older Palms like this, it is quite a bit smaller as you can see. It is a shorter, it is a little bit rounder, it is lighter so the form factor is definitely better. The only down side of the form factor is the keypad which is a little bit more cramped. But other than that, there are a lot of improvements to this phone and including the price like I said it is only $29.99 versus $99 from Verizon Direct. For $29.00, it is a spectacular entry level smart phone for somebody to get into.
And the thing that is really great about this phone is it is just so easy to use, I mean you could figure this thing out in a couple of days without ever cracking open the manual. Here is your home; you have got all your different things that you can go to with the button here or you can just tap on them go directly there, go back there. There is your dial or your calling screen there; you have got your calendar and your email there which has not been setup on this phone obviously.
But speaking of email you do get with the Verizon Wireless Sync capability which gives you full sinking with your outlook does come with a 1.3 megapixel camera so you can do video as well as photos there. One of the neat upgrade features on here is Google Maps, you can go to that, and you can go to anywhere you want like let us say Wrigley Field. But it is very nice to have that available right on your phone and it is an E-Video device which means it is 3G speeds so you are going to be able to get to the information you need to really quickly.
